Mohali : 12 October 2025 – Shehnaaz Gill, one of Punjabi cinema’s most adored stars, is set to reach a new milestone in her career with Ikk Kudi, releasing worldwide on October 31, 2025. Marking her debut as a producer, this film represents a significant evolution in Shehnaaz’s artistic journey, showcasing her vision not just in front of the camera, but behind it as well.
Stepping into a new role, Shehnaaz joins forces with producers Kaushal Joshi and director Amarjit Singh Saron under the banners of Raaya Picturez, Shehnaaz Gill Productions, and Amor Films.
This production venture reflects her deepening commitment to Punjabi cinema, and her desire to bring meaningful stories to audiences worldwide.
Ikk Kudi is written and directed by Amarjit Singh Saron, a director renowned for his sensitive portrayal of Punjabi culture and human emotions. Amarjit Singh Saron’s previous directorial successes include beloved films like Kala Shah Kala (2019), Jhalle (2019), Honsla Rakh (2021), Saunkan Saunkne (2022), and Babe Bhangra Paunde Ne (2022). The story of Ikk Kudi centers on the timeless dreams and fears of a girl on the brink of marriage, a theme that connects the 90s with today’s 2020s. Though the ways of expressing these emotions may have changed, the heart of the story remains universal — one that Shehnaaz brings to life with grace and sincerity.
Shehnaaz’s starring role is supported by her commitment as a producer, signaling her expanding influence in Punjabi cinema. The film’s release was postponed from September to October 31, following Shehnaaz Gill’s compassionate decision to stand with flood-affected Punjab, showing her strong personal connection to her humble roots and fans.
